Output 5584034ac8f1be339b623e6f463e6037608eb2a5f9182ffbe5f13dd3e461bd61:1

value
9659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01c5efb5b6d517bec3da48635905b4002ef66fd0 OP_EQUAL
address
31rPibVHXHtbHL9rqKijxSzkdgox9cDYE7
transaction
5584034ac8f1be339b623e6f463e6037608eb2a5f9182ffbe5f13dd3e461bd61
spent
true